Job Duties:
***RFI Response*** Facilitate food service in the restaurants of Inn at Bay Harbor. Clean tables; remove dirty dishes; replace soiled table linens; set tables; replenish supply of clean linens, silverware, glassware, and dishes; supply service bar with food; and serve items such as water, condiments, and coffee to patrons. Deliver food orders to customers’ tables and help the waitstaff and kitchen staff. Ensure food orders are delivered to the correct tables quickly and accurately. Check that guests have everything they need and bring additional food items. Communicate with the kitchen and waitstaff to relay information about food orders, ingredient availability, and special requests. Maintain cleanliness. Keep the expo line clean and organized. Help clear and clean tables. Expedite carryout and catering orders. Monitor supplies and replenish condiments and supplies as needed. Ensure food safety. Adhere to food safety and hygiene standards. Provide excellent customer service and address guest needs. The Food Server Assistants will not take food or beverage orders. F.a.5a-F.a.6b: 35+ hours/week. 7-hour shifts between 6:00 am and 12:00 am. 5 days per week, Sun-Sat. May work evenings, weekends, holidays, as needed. Schedule (including workdays) may vary. May work more than the guaranteed hours. May work overtime. OT varies and must be pre-approved. F.b.8a: Workers will be paid no less than the wage listed. Employer may pay higher wage rates to workers based on seniority with employer and level of skill. Overtime hours may vary. F.b.8a: 5% end of season loyalty bonus on all wages. F.b.9: Wage is $11.00 per hour base pay and overtime is 1.5 times this wage, plus tips. The actual hourly rate earned (computed as a combination of tips received and base hourly rate) will be no less than the $13.74 per hour for regular hours and $20.61 per hour for overtime. This calculation shall be performed on a weekly basis.
